首先,你需要确保已经安装了Pandas和相关的依赖包,比如openpyxl。如果尚未安装,可以通过pip来安装: pip install pandas openpyxl 然后,你可以使用以下代码来读取Excel文件并检查是否存在空值: import pandas as pd # 读取Excel文件 df = pd.read_excel('your_file.xlsx') # 判断是否存在空值 print(df.isnull().any...
在Python中,使用Pandas库可以方便地判断Excel单元格是否为空。以下是如何实现这一功能的详细步骤和代码示例: 1. 导入必要的库 首先,需要导入Pandas库。如果尚未安装Pandas,可以通过pip install pandas命令进行安装。同时,为了读取Excel文件,通常还需要安装openpyxl库(对于.xlsx文件)或xlrd库(对于.xls文件)。 python impor...
这样,pandas读取excel中的数据,并结构化成DataFrame格式。 如图,第一列是数据下标,从0开始。第一行被识别为表头,所以下标是从第二行开始的。如果excel中没有表头,在read_excel()中指定header=None,则index 0就会从第一行开始。 查找空值 从读取的数据结果可以看出,excel中没有数据的部分被识别为了NaN,所以如果想...
1. 导入pandas库 首先需要导入pandas库,pandas是一个提供数据结构和数据分析工具的库。 import pandas as pd # 导入pandas库 1. 2. 读取excel文件 使用pandas的read_excel函数读取excel文件,将excel数据读取到DataFrame中。 data = pd.read_excel('your_excel_file.xlsx') # 读取excel文件 1. 3. 处理空值 使...
在使用Pandas的read_excel函数时,如果遇到无法识别空单元格的情况,可以通过设置参数来解决这个问题。read_excel函数的参数中有一个叫做na_values的参数,可以用来指定要识别为空值的值。 例如,如果空单元格中的值是空字符串或者NaN,可以将na_values参数设置为这些值,示例代码如下: ...
1. pandas.notna 2. pandas.notnull 假设有这样一张Excel的表格 我们来识别出为空的单元格 import pandas as pd df = pd.read_excel(excelPath) #excelPath 替换成Excel路径 data = pd.DataFrame(df) for i in data.index: score = data.loc[i,‘语文’] ...
pd.read_excel('fake2excel.xlsx', index_col=None,na_values={'name':"庞强"}) # 使用na_values,自己定义不显示的数据 结果如下图所示:我们的表格里,有个人的名字叫:庞强我们不想显示这个人的名字于是我们就在na_values指定:name这一列是庞强的名字,置为空,在pandas里空值会用NaN表示。6、处理Exce...
读取Excel文件 使用pandas库的read_excel()函数来读取Excel文件。假设我们的Excel文件名为data.xlsx,并且数据位于名为Sheet1的工作表中: data=pd.read_excel('data.xlsx',sheet_name='Sheet1') 1. 查找空值 使用pandas库的isnull()函数可以找到数据为空的单元格。这个函数会返回一个布尔值的DataFrame,其中空值为...
import pandas as pd #利用pandas库 判断某列存在空值: pd.isna(df['列名']) #返回Series,值为True(空值)或False(非空) 找到具体哪行为空值: (1)方法一,for循环手动遍历,以索引值为2为例。行索引:2,列名:项目及品种名称 values_1 = pd.isna(df['列名']) [2] ...